Ce2AlFe3 is an intermetallic compound combining cerium, aluminum, and iron, belonging to the rare-earth metal alloy family. This material is primarily of research interest for high-temperature applications and magnetic materials development, where the cerium content provides potential benefits in strength and thermal stability. Engineers consider such rare-earth intermetallics when conventional alloys reach performance limits, though commercial adoption remains limited and material behavior is typically still under investigation.
